
Thanks to our Partners, NAPA TRACS, Today's Class, KUKUI, and Pit Crew Loyalty Watch Full Video Episode What keeps customers coming back when the shop down the street is advertising lower prices? Tom Sciortino of Total Automotive and Jeff Rudnick of Pit Crew Loyalty reveal how a well-designed loyalty program can become your shop's competitive advantage. Drawing from Tom celebrating 40 years in business, they share how rewarding customers, celebrating milestones, and investing in the community create stronger relationships, more referrals, and sustainable growth. What You'll Learn How customer loyalty programs increase repeat visits and average repair orders.Why rewards help differentiate your shop from price-driven competitors.Creative referral strategies that attract high-quality new customers.How time-sensitive rewards can recover deferred work and win back inactive customers.Ways to celebrate business milestones that engage employees and customers.Why community involvement builds trust, loyalty, and lasting relationships. Loyalty is more than a rewards program. When combined with meaningful community engagement and exceptional customer experiences, it becomes a powerful strategy for increasing retention, referrals, and sustainable business growth.
